**Break-Glass Access: FareSplit Pricing Experiment**

Welcome, future maintainer. The FareSplit ticket-pricing experiment runs on an isolated config service so a bad price can't leak to production. If the experiment starts mispricing live tickets and normal rollback fails, use break-glass: flip the kill switch in the Tollgate console, then file an incident note. Break-glass actions are logged and reviewed weekly, so don't be shy but don't be casual either. The kill switch prompts for a recovery passphrase, which follows below.

recovery phrase for fajef-kawep: belwyn-istael-zormir-fraion

☐ Prototype workshop induction: before escorting the new starter into the Tolliver Annex workshop, confirm their safety briefing is logged, issue eye protection from the cabinet, and check their badge shows the orange workshop stripe. The inner door uses a keypad rather than the reader, so have them memorise the access code given below.

door code, tajof-kageg: bdg-QVDCE-3

Cleaning crews from Dellhurst Services attend Orrin Quay House nightly between 21:00 and 23:30. Reception staff must verify each crew member against the roster folder, issue a temporary lanyard, and record arrival and departure times in the access ledger. Crews may not enter the records room or the server corridor under any circumstances. To admit verified crew through the service entrance, use the pass code shown below.

badge for fafof-yajef: bdg-JTFOG-95442